[ Official+] Riverdale Season 6 Episode 20 - [ s06 , E20 ] : The CW ~ English Subtitles

  • 2 years ago
[ Official+] Riverdale Season 6 Episode 20 - [ s06 , E20 ] : The CW ~ English Subtitles

Let's Visit & Happy Watching -->> [[ https://oneseries.co/tv/69050-6-20/riverdale.html ]]

Recommended